Fabrice ILPONSE wrote:
> 
> Hi!
> 
>         Does anybody know a way to change a zip archive to a tar.gz thru the
> net. I mean send a mail with a zip file in and receive a mail with the
> same file in tar.gz format!!
> As at university the only system is unix, it'll be very COOL not to wait
> to be home to use the archives!! :))

1. To answer your first question: no. But chances that you receive
affirmative replies are much bigger when you post to comp.compression
instead.

2. There exists a zip clone running on unix too. Search for INFO-zip. I
use it.
